Prevent Genocide


Mission:
Mobilizing communities, organizations, and leaders to help prevent and stop genocide 
Founder:
ivan b. ivan b. , Philadelphia, PA
Description:
We believe that the global community is unconditionally responsible to prevent and stop genocide.  The mass killing of human beings based on national, ethnic, racial, or religious identity is profoundly intolerable; we cannot remain silent in the face of genocide.  Thus, we support efforts to intervene in genocidal conflicts such as the Darfur genocide in the Sudan, as well as the use of political and economic pressure to fight against genocidal regimes.  Our goal is to empower individuals and communities with the tools to help stop and prevent genocide.

Never Again: From a Promise We Make to a Commitment We Keep

from ivan b.  Vline2  Jan 04, 2007

The Genocide Intervention Network envisions a world in which the global community is willing and able to protect civilians from genocide and mass atrocities. Our mission is to empower individuals and communities with the tools to prevent and stop genocide.

The international community must recognize their “Responsibility to Protect” civilians threatened by mass atrocities when their own governments are unwilling or unable to prevent such violence.

In response to a question as to why the government was not doing more about Rwanda, a White House adviser said simply, "you must make more noise."

Samantha Power, author of "A Problem from Hell: America and the Age of Genocide," argues that the United States has not chosen inaction in the face of genocide because there was nothing it could do -- but because no one asked the government to do anything. Quite simply, there was no political will for action.

We aim to prevent the first permanent anti-genocide constituency.
